如何利用VBA代碼顯示當前時間
如果你需要在 Excel 文件中顯示當前時間,可以使用 VBA 代碼來實現(xiàn)。下面是具體步驟:1. 新建一個 Excel 文件首先,打開 Excel 軟件并新建一個文件。2. 設置激活顯示時間的表格位置
如果你需要在 Excel 文件中顯示當前時間,可以使用 VBA 代碼來實現(xiàn)。下面是具體步驟:
1. 新建一個 Excel 文件
首先,打開 Excel 軟件并新建一個文件。
2. 設置激活顯示時間的表格位置
在你想要顯示當前時間的位置上單擊鼠標右鍵,選擇“設置格式單元格”選項。在彈出的窗口中選擇“數(shù)字”選項卡,選擇“時間”并設置你想要的時間格式。點擊“確定”按鈕保存設置。
3. 點擊宏按鈕
在 Excel 軟件的頂部菜單欄中,選擇“開發(fā)工具”,然后點擊“宏”按鈕。
4. 創(chuàng)建代碼名稱
在彈出的窗口中,輸入一個名稱以便于區(qū)分這段代碼,并點擊“創(chuàng)建”按鈕。
5. 編寫 VBA 代碼
在 VBA 編輯器中寫入以下代碼:
```
Sub DisplayCurrentTime()
Dim currentTime As Date
currentTime Time
Range("A1").Value currentTime
End Sub
```
這段代碼聲明了一個名為 `DisplayCurrentTime` 的子過程。在此過程中,我們使用了 `Time` 函數(shù)來獲取當前時間,然后將其賦值給名為 `currentTime` 的變量。最后,我們將時間值寫入到 A1 單元格中。
6. 插入一個按鈕控件
返回到 Excel 文件中,在你想要添加按鈕的位置上單擊鼠標右鍵,選擇“插入”選項卡,然后選擇“按鈕”控件。接著,在你想要顯示按鈕的位置上繪制一個矩形。
7. 綁定代碼到按鈕控件
右擊剛剛繪制的按鈕控件,選擇“指派宏”選項。在彈出的窗口中,選擇剛剛創(chuàng)建的 `DisplayCurrentTime` 子過程,并點擊“確定”按鈕。
8. 顯示當前時間
現(xiàn)在,當你單擊按鈕時,VBA 代碼將會運行,并在 A1 單元格中顯示當前時間。
總結
通過編寫 VBA 代碼,我們可以輕松地在 Excel 文件中顯示當前時間。首先,我們需要新建一個 Excel 文件,并確定要顯示時間的位置。接著,我們創(chuàng)建一個 VBA 子過程,并將其與一個按鈕控件關聯(lián)起來。最后,當我們單擊按鈕時,VBA 代碼將會自動運行,并在指定位置顯示當前時間。